Three unqualified people who were running an illegal dental practice in Springs, Ekurhuleni, were among those arrested at the weekend, The Times reports Gauteng police said. The bogus dental practitioners are reported to be foreign nationals, said Brigadier Mathapelo Peters.
“Several exhibits, including a fake dental practitioner’s certificate and equipment used at the surgery, were seized. The owner of the surgery, suspected to be a foreign national, was not at the scene and police are still looking for him,” said Peters.
The report says the three were charged with fraud and contravention of the Health Professions Act.
